
Female Shaft actuators incorporate
several innovative mounting concepts to provide
optimum flexibility for new and
replacement
applications. Eight threaded mounting holes
are used in the fully ISO 5211 compliant bolt
pattern in
place of the standard four. These
allow attachment of a Universal Mounting Plate
to convert the actuator mounting
geometry
to match that of nearly any valve. Oversized
double square female shafting allows use of
a Sleeve Adaptor
to match the valve shaft
of the actuator. Both top and bottom sides
of these actuators are identical so that either
may
be used to drive the valve. Fail-open
or fail-closed operation is achieved by choosing
which side to use
the drive valve.

ISO 5211 mounting interface
and Namur solenoid and accessory dimensions
allow easy interchangeability
-
100 millisecond cycle times with available
enlarged air ports
-
Standard 180°F, 450°F with PEEK
bushings and Viton o-rings
-
316 SS to resist corrosion and to allow
wash down
-
Submerge in or power with water without
corrosion
-
Alternate piston sizes provide full torque
as low as 20 PSIG
-
Rack and Pinion provides linear torque
output and control capabilities
-
Offset cylinders eliminate wear-causing
cantilever loads
-
Pistons travel outward to close eliminating
opening ‘jump’ and allows end
cap travel stop
-
Fully captured springs
